The whole scholarship argument


Oct 16, 2017, 12:56 PM

I by no means dismiss the sticking points caused by the scholarship limits, but I think EVEN SO, it's philosophically shortsighted to give in to that so easily. Quite obviously, not having a reliable FG kicker can lose games, and just a game or two here or there can make the difference in a season.

But it's more than that - think of all the less obvious - almost "hidden" costs to that. Kickoffs, touchbacks, decisions about punting/going/for it/field position/clock management considerations, etc. that emanate from knowing you can't rely on your kicker. I certainly realize that it's dang-near axiomatic that you can't make PKs such a scholarship priority that you hurt your overall team, so it has to be a balance it, of course.

Re: FB Update: Swinney says placekicking spot is open


Oct 16, 2017, 1:50 PM

I think it is a case of nerves and more mental than anything else. I'm sure they have examined the whole snap hold kick operation to see if it is clean. I know from experience that anything that throws off the timing will likely end in a miss. If the holder's hand gets in the way it will likely cause the ball to fly wide right with a lot of spin. I think the open date and maybe a chance to work with his kicking coach(maybe Dan Orner in Charlotte?) might help him make the adjustment if it's mechanical or mental. Best thing that could happen is he keeps the job and hits his kicks against GT and gains confidence. I'm pulling for him!

Re: FB Update: Swinney says placekicking spot is open


Oct 16, 2017, 2:07 PM

OPEN Kicking tryouts have been held in the past several times. Early 80's where yes both Donald Igge and Obed made the team and went onto successful NFL careers.
In 86 and 87, open tryouts were held for punter. I know since I was one who tried out and made it to last cut. Bill Speirs (dad of current punter Will Speirs) won the job then left Clemson for a very successful baseball career.
I knew kicking would cost us a game and it is just more than the miss kicks.
